[Asia Economy Reporter Hwang Yoon-joo] LG Chem's Cheongju Ochang plant temporarily shut down its production facilities after a confirmed case of COVID-19 was reported.


According to LG Chem on the 5th, an employee working in Optical Building 1 at the Ochang plant tested positive at 10 PM the previous day and was transferred to Cheongju Medical Center. Mr. A underwent a specimen test after experiencing chills and a runny nose since the 27th of last month.


LG Chem stated, "The employee works on the display materials (polarizing film) production line, and the exact route of infection is currently under investigation," adding, "We have closed and disinfected the production line and areas the employee visited."



They continued, "We are identifying individuals who had contact with the employee to enforce self-quarantine and conduct confirmation tests," and added, "LG Chem will cooperate with health authorities to prevent further infections and do its best to ensure no disruption to factory operations."
